Caroline or Carolyne is a given name for women.

Famous Carolines include:
* Caroline of Ansbach (1683–1737), queen consort of George II of Great Britain.
* Caroline of Brunswick (1768–1821), queen consort of George IV of the United Kingdom.
* Caroline, Princess of Hanover (born 1957), heir presumptive to the throne of Monaco.
* Carolean, a soldier of Charles XII
* Caroline Delas, a French rower
* Caroline Flack, a British television presenter
* Caroline Flint, a British politician
* Caroline Foot, a British butterfly swimmer
* Caroline Graham, an English author and screenwriter
* Caroline Kennedy, only living child of Jacqueline Kennedy and John F. Kennedy
* Caroline Myss, noted self-help, spirituality and mysticism author from America
* Caroline Lufkin, a musician
* Caroline Trentini, a Brazilian fashion model
* Caroline Wensink, a Dutch volleyball player

Caroline may also refer to:
In geography:
* Big Caroline Rock, Tasmania
* Caroline Island, an uninhabited coral atoll in the central Pacific, part of the Line Islands archipelago (Kiribati).
* Caroline Islands an archipelago in the western Pacific, northeast of New Guinea.
* The town of Caroline, New York.
* Caroline County, Virginia
* Caroline County, Maryland

In music:
* Radio Caroline, a UK radio station.
* Caroline Records (UK), UK record label
* Caroline Records (U.S.), U.S. record label
* Caroline, a 1990 song by Concrete Blonde, from their album Bloodletting
* Caroline, a 1995 song released as a single by Kirsty MacColl
* Caroline Distribution
* Caroline, a song by Australian roots band John Butler Trio
* Caroline, a song by British rock band Status Quo
* Sweet Caroline, a Neil Diamond song frequently played at select sporting events
* A song and music video by Seventh Day Slumber.Other uses:
* The Caroline Affair, an 1837 border incident between the US and Canada (named after the steamer "Caroline").
* The Caroline Age, the period in English history covering the reign of Charles I of England, (1625-1649)
* HMS "Caroline", the name of eight ships of the Royal Navy.
* USS "Arizona" (1858), briefly named "Caroline".
